Belt drive linear actuators convert rotary motion from a motor into fast, smooth linear travel using a timing belt and pulley system. The belt moves a carriage along a guided rail inside an actuator body, making these systems well suited for high-speed, long-stroke applications where rapid positioning and low friction are important. Compared with screw-driven systems, belt-driven actuators typically offer higher speeds and longer travel distances, which makes them popular in automation equipment, pick-and-place machines, and multi-axis gantry systems.
The MTB series from PBC Linear is a family of belt-driven linear actuators engineered for high-speed, long-travel motion in medium- to large-scale automation systems. The actuators use a steel-reinforced urethane timing belt inside a fully enclosed aluminum housing and incorporate a profile rail guide with runner blocks to support the carriage with low friction, noise, and vibration. Designed for demanding applications such as Cartesian gantries and lab automation, the MTB series offers multiple profile sizes, stroke lengths up to about 6 m, speeds up to roughly 3 m/s, and payload capacity in the thousands of newtons while maintaining a lightweight, corrosion-resistant structure.
